350 Remington mag, I fixed the trigger guard whoever did the trigger replacement didn’t assemble it right so mag box was pushing down on it and bowed it out pretty good. I got it back together and now it’s not noticeable. I need to buy a new rib for it, original is cracked. This one was made in 65.
